The challenges of urban development included the need for public facilities like sewers, transportation, and utilities. One reform mayor, Hazen S Pinigree, hired the poor working class to build public baths, parks, and schools. This helped both poor, working men and the need for urban expansion.

No private entity is required to respond in anyway to a FOIA act request (nor state, county, or local governments). The law only applies to the federal government and its agencies.
When faced with an unbalanced budget, state and federal governments typically respond by implementing a combination of spending cuts, tax increases, or borrowing to address budgetary shortfalls. States may also seek federal assistance or adjust funding allocations to prioritize essential services. At the federal level, policymakers might consider measures such as fiscal stimulus or changes to entitlement programs. Ultimately, the approach depends on the political climate, economic conditions, and the specific causes of the budget imbalance.
The Federal Emergency Management Agency (FEMA) is the agency within the Department of Homeland Security responsible for federal response and recovery efforts during disasters and emergencies. FEMA coordinates the federal government's response to natural and man-made disasters, providing assistance to state and local governments and helping communities prepare for, respond to, and recover from such events.

A federal agency must respond to a Freedom of Information Act request within 20 business days.

The importance of a local government is that such a body is in close touch with what the people living in a given area need. Local government can respond more quickly to problems and can create rapid solution on a much smaller scale than can state or federal-level governments.
